Annoh-Dompreh criticises govt over delay in DACF disbursement

The Minority Chief Whip, Frank Annoh-Dompreh, has criticised the government for delaying the release of the District Assemblies Common Fund (DACF), which he says is stifling local development.

He notes that funds for the year’s second quarter have not been released to Parliament, and disbursements to the National Health Insurance Authority and the Ghana Education Trust Fund (GETFund) are also delayed.

Addressing journalists, Annoh-Dompreh urged the Finance Minister to make the required statutory payments urgently.

“You have introduced taxes, you have collected these taxes, and yet you are flouting the statutory payment that the law mandates that you must pay.

“They are doing all the evil things in their first year, and because they think that they have the goodwill of the people, this is the time for them to do all these things.

“If common funds are not released, the assemblies are denied the oxygen to do local governance, health insurance is not being paid, GETFund is not being paid, and everybody is quiet. I want to ask questions. Where are the taxes the administration has collected?” he said.
